Explanation Paragraphs
In an explanation paragraph, you need to explain how or why something happens. Very often in social studies class, you will be asked to explore causes and effects of certain events.
Example:
Write a paragraph explaining why so many Europeans moved to Canada during the nineteenth century.
The following words can help you to write a good explanation paragraph:
Cause |
Example |
|
|
because |
People moved to Canada from Europe during the nineteenth century
because they had poor living conditions in Europe. |
since |
Since living conditions in Europe were terrible, many people
moved to Canada. |
as a result of |
People moved to Canada from Europe as a result of poor living conditions in Europe. |
is/was due to |
The large influx of people to Canada was due to economic pressures in Europe. |
Effect |
Example |
|
|
therefore |
Living conditions in Europe were terrible. Therefore, many people moved to Canada for a better life. |
thus |
Living conditions in Europe were terrible. Thus, many people moved to Canada for a better life. |
consequently |
Living conditions were terrible in Europe. Consequently, many people moved to Canada. |
hence |
Living conditions were terrible in Europe. Hence, many people moved to Canada. |
it follows that |
Living conditions were terrible in Europe. It follows that many people moved to Canada. |
if... then |
If living conditions were better in Europe, then fewer people would have moved to Canada. |
